The Indian rupee has depreciated against the U.S. dollar after five days.

The currency opened 0.03% higher than its previous close at 78.68 against the greenback. Thereafter, it weakened as much as 0.60% to 79.18, before closing at 79.16.

The domestic currency had weakened to a record low beyond 80 twice last month.
